Matches in SemOpenAlex for { <https://semopenalex.org/work/W3046599744> ?p ?o ?g. }
- W3046599744 abstract "Recent research has revealed an ever-growing class of microarchitectural attacks that exploit speculative execution, a standard feature in modern processors. Proposed and deployed countermeasures involve a variety of compiler updates, firmware updates, and hardware updates. None of the deployed countermeasures have convincing security arguments, and many of them have already been broken. The obvious way to simplify the analysis of speculative-execution attacks is to eliminate speculative execution. This is normally dismissed as being unacceptably expensive, but the underlying cost analyses consider only software written for current instruction-set architectures, so they do not rule out the possibility of a new instruction-set architecture providing acceptable performance without speculative execution. A new ISA requires compiler updates and hardware updates, but those are happening in any case. This paper introduces BasicBlocker, a generic ISA modification that works for all common ISAs and that removes most of the performance benefit of speculative execution. To demonstrate feasibility of BasicBlocker, this paper defines a BBRISC-V variant of the RISC-V ISA, reports implementations of a BBRISC-V soft core and an associated compiler, and presents a performance comparison for a variety of benchmark programs." @default.
- W3046599744 created "2020-08-07" @default.
- W3046599744 creator A5007521775 @default.
- W3046599744 creator A5015345850 @default.
- W3046599744 creator A5029454092 @default.
- W3046599744 creator A5064701812 @default.
- W3046599744 creator A5076453092 @default.
- W3046599744 date "2020-07-31" @default.
- W3046599744 modified "2023-09-27" @default.
- W3046599744 title "BasicBlocker: Redesigning ISAs to Eliminate Speculative-Execution Attacks." @default.
- W3046599744 cites W1631846088 @default.
- W3046599744 cites W1715248483 @default.
- W3046599744 cites W1716219110 @default.
- W3046599744 cites W1740185811 @default.
- W3046599744 cites W2034195502 @default.
- W3046599744 cites W2121856510 @default.
- W3046599744 cites W2162800072 @default.
- W3046599744 cites W2712394495 @default.
- W3046599744 cites W2883613460 @default.
- W3046599744 cites W2888798936 @default.
- W3046599744 cites W2891365211 @default.
- W3046599744 cites W2899157124 @default.
- W3046599744 cites W2963311060 @default.
- W3046599744 cites W2981343730 @default.
- W3046599744 hasPublicationYear "2020" @default.
- W3046599744 type Work @default.
- W3046599744 sameAs 3046599744 @default.
- W3046599744 citedByCount "0" @default.
- W3046599744 crossrefType "posted-content" @default.
- W3046599744 hasAuthorship W3046599744A5007521775 @default.
- W3046599744 hasAuthorship W3046599744A5015345850 @default.
- W3046599744 hasAuthorship W3046599744A5029454092 @default.
- W3046599744 hasAuthorship W3046599744A5064701812 @default.
- W3046599744 hasAuthorship W3046599744A5076453092 @default.
- W3046599744 hasConcept C111919701 @default.
- W3046599744 hasConcept C13280743 @default.
- W3046599744 hasConcept C136197465 @default.
- W3046599744 hasConcept C138101251 @default.
- W3046599744 hasConcept C141331961 @default.
- W3046599744 hasConcept C149635348 @default.
- W3046599744 hasConcept C15296174 @default.
- W3046599744 hasConcept C154945302 @default.
- W3046599744 hasConcept C165696696 @default.
- W3046599744 hasConcept C169590947 @default.
- W3046599744 hasConcept C177264268 @default.
- W3046599744 hasConcept C185798385 @default.
- W3046599744 hasConcept C199360897 @default.
- W3046599744 hasConcept C201410400 @default.
- W3046599744 hasConcept C202491316 @default.
- W3046599744 hasConcept C205649164 @default.
- W3046599744 hasConcept C26713055 @default.
- W3046599744 hasConcept C2776834041 @default.
- W3046599744 hasConcept C2777212361 @default.
- W3046599744 hasConcept C38652104 @default.
- W3046599744 hasConcept C41008148 @default.
- W3046599744 hasConcept C76782552 @default.
- W3046599744 hasConcept C78766204 @default.
- W3046599744 hasConceptScore W3046599744C111919701 @default.
- W3046599744 hasConceptScore W3046599744C13280743 @default.
- W3046599744 hasConceptScore W3046599744C136197465 @default.
- W3046599744 hasConceptScore W3046599744C138101251 @default.
- W3046599744 hasConceptScore W3046599744C141331961 @default.
- W3046599744 hasConceptScore W3046599744C149635348 @default.
- W3046599744 hasConceptScore W3046599744C15296174 @default.
- W3046599744 hasConceptScore W3046599744C154945302 @default.
- W3046599744 hasConceptScore W3046599744C165696696 @default.
- W3046599744 hasConceptScore W3046599744C169590947 @default.
- W3046599744 hasConceptScore W3046599744C177264268 @default.
- W3046599744 hasConceptScore W3046599744C185798385 @default.
- W3046599744 hasConceptScore W3046599744C199360897 @default.
- W3046599744 hasConceptScore W3046599744C201410400 @default.
- W3046599744 hasConceptScore W3046599744C202491316 @default.
- W3046599744 hasConceptScore W3046599744C205649164 @default.
- W3046599744 hasConceptScore W3046599744C26713055 @default.
- W3046599744 hasConceptScore W3046599744C2776834041 @default.
- W3046599744 hasConceptScore W3046599744C2777212361 @default.
- W3046599744 hasConceptScore W3046599744C38652104 @default.
- W3046599744 hasConceptScore W3046599744C41008148 @default.
- W3046599744 hasConceptScore W3046599744C76782552 @default.
- W3046599744 hasConceptScore W3046599744C78766204 @default.
- W3046599744 hasLocation W30465997441 @default.
- W3046599744 hasOpenAccess W3046599744 @default.
- W3046599744 hasPrimaryLocation W30465997441 @default.
- W3046599744 hasRelatedWork W2903910116 @default.
- W3046599744 hasRelatedWork W2904129921 @default.
- W3046599744 hasRelatedWork W2946300689 @default.
- W3046599744 hasRelatedWork W2952322674 @default.
- W3046599744 hasRelatedWork W2979780468 @default.
- W3046599744 hasRelatedWork W2985509521 @default.
- W3046599744 hasRelatedWork W2990246449 @default.
- W3046599744 hasRelatedWork W2995091922 @default.
- W3046599744 hasRelatedWork W3023585259 @default.
- W3046599744 hasRelatedWork W3036557299 @default.
- W3046599744 hasRelatedWork W3043595391 @default.
- W3046599744 hasRelatedWork W3045536646 @default.
- W3046599744 hasRelatedWork W3091516220 @default.
- W3046599744 hasRelatedWork W3097990693 @default.
- W3046599744 hasRelatedWork W3100164250 @default.
- W3046599744 hasRelatedWork W3101300690 @default.
- W3046599744 hasRelatedWork W3104572536 @default.